Category: Tourist Class
Type: Motor Yacht
Lenght: 33.5 meters (110feet)
Beam: 8.4 meters (28 feet)
Motors: One Detroit Diesel (550BHP)
Generators: 2 x 35 Kw (110/220 v)
Cruising Speed: 8 knots
Water capacity: 3000 gallons
Fuel capacity: 3000 gallons
Navigation & Safety Equipment: One 30 miles Radar, Echosounder, GPS, One VHF radio; Epirb; Magnetic compass; 2 rigid life rafts for 20 passengers each; 30 SOLAS life jackets; fire & smoke detectors, complete fire system; 1dingy for 18 persons. Safety equipment complies with international Coast Guard regulations.
Accomoddation: 20 passenger in: 3 double bad cabins and 7 berth cabins (upper & lower bed). Each cabin os provided with private facilities; dining/ saloon room and resting area.
Crew: 7 plus 1 naturalist Guide
